, Describe how the new system could be tested prior to it becoming operational (6)
- Correct Answer:1. Each module is tested separately.
2. Modules are tested by programmers
3. Modules are tested with live data
4. Errors and problems are noted
5. Improvements are made to the module
6. Module is retested
7. Modules are combined and tested together

Evaluate your use of computer screens, in terms of health risks, and explain any
strategies you use to minimise these health risks (6) - Correct Answer:1. Eye strain
- Taking regular breaks
- Use anti glare screen
2. Headaches
-Turn brightness down on screen
3. Back and neck problems
-back and neck exercises
Describe how a smartphone can use Bluetooth to connect to another device (4) -
Correct Answer:1. Smartphone sends data to its Bluetooth connector
2. Data is converted into radio waves
3. Smartphone automatically detects nearby devices
4. Smartphone pairs with the device if it is in range
